Can a British citizen apply for a China tourist visa in Sri Lanka?

Hello, I am a British citizen, retired, and I would like to ask if I can apply for a 6 month or 12 month multi-entry China tourist visa at the China visa centre in Colombo, Sri Lanka. If yes, then what is the cost? Very many thanks.

Do you stay there for a longtime? If not, it is hard to apply for a Chinese visa there.

Hello Gloria and thank you for your reply. I reguarly visit Sri Lanka on a toruist visa, valid for 6 months, and usually stay 3-6 months when I visit Sri Lanka. I am not resident in Sri Lanka. I am a British citizen and I am resident in the United Kingdom. So do my circumstances mean I can apply for a China Tourist visa while I am on vacation in Sri Lanka? I am an old age pensioner, 66 years of age.

It may be a little hard for you to apply for a Chinese visa in the third country. Generally, the rejection rate would be high and it is still suggested to apply for it in the UK.
